The West Bengal College Service Commission (WBCSC) has issued an important notification dated January 7, 2026, calling for requisitions from government-aided colleges across West Bengal for vacant Assistant Professor positions. Understanding the Requisition Process

The WBCSC has directed all government-aided colleges in West Bengal to submit requisitions for vacant Assistant Professor positions by February 1, 2026. This requisition covers both General Degree Colleges and Teachers’ Training Colleges.

What Vacancies Are Covered?

The requisition applies to vacancies created through:

  • Retirement
  • Resignation
  • Death
  • Dismissal
  • Approval of new posts by the Government

Colleges can submit requisitions for both existing vacancies and those that will be created in the near future.

Key Requirements for Colleges

Colleges must submit their requisitions in duplicate using PROFORMA 2026, along with essential documents, including:

  1. Photocopy of ROA (Register of Appointment) authenticated by the BCW and/or Social Welfare Department
  2. Copy of Government Order (G.O.) for all vacant posts, including newly created positions
  3. Relevant Governing Body (G.B.) resolution

An important note: Colleges that have already submitted requisitions before this notification do not need to send fresh proposals.

What Information Must Colleges Provide?

The requisition form is comprehensive and requires detailed information about each vacancy:

For General Degree Colleges:

  • Complete college details (name, address, affiliating university, shift)
  • Subject details and level of teaching (General/Honours/PG)
  • Medium of instruction (Bengali/English/Hindi/Nepali/Santali/Urdu)
  • Gender specifications, if any
  • Number of sanctioned posts versus existing teachers
  • Student’s strength in the subject
  • Weekly class schedule
  • Roster position and category (General/SC/ST/OBC-A/OBC-B/PWD)
  • Reason and date of vacancy creation

For Teachers’ Training Colleges:

Similar information is required, with additional details about:

  • Foundation Course or Methodology Course
  • Course type (UG/PG level)
  • Total number of units in the course
  • Course-specific sanctioned posts

The Accountability Framework

The notification emphasizes institutional accountability. College authorities must provide a declaration stating that:

  1. All furnished data is correct and true to college records
  2. The college has decided to fill vacant posts through WBCSC after proper authentication
  3. The college authority will be responsible for any discrepancy, wrong information, or misrepresentation

This declaration must be signed by the Principal/Teacher-in-Charge/President of the Governing Body/Administrator with date and seal.

What This Means for Aspirants

While this notification is specifically for colleges to submit requisitions, it represents a crucial first step in the recruitment process. The WBCSC needs to know the total number and nature of vacancies across the state before it can issue a recruitment notification.

What Happens Next?

After the February 1, 2026 deadline, the WBCSC will likely:

  1. Compile all requisitions from colleges statewide
  2. Verify the documents and authenticate the vacancies
  3. Coordinate with BCW and Social Welfare Department for reservation compliance
  4. Prepare a consolidated list of vacancies
  5. Seek necessary government approvals

Only after these steps are completed can the commission issue a formal recruitment notification detailing eligibility criteria, application process, examination pattern, and selection procedure.
